The [[Wellington Barracks]] were built by Sir [[Francis Smith]] and [[Philip Hardwick]] in 1838, and since that time, it has been the home of the most senior regiment of the [[United Kingdom|British]] infantry, the [[Grenadiers|Grenadier]] Guards. Lovely chaps. The length of the barracks runs between {{Wiki|Queen Anne's Gate}} and {{Wiki|Buckingham Gate}}. The building is also home to the {{Wiki|Guards Chapel, Wellington Barracks|Royal Military Chapel}}, which was destroyed in 1844 during a [[Germany|German]] blitz on [[London]]. It was rebuilt in the 1960s and is at present the only Military Chapel remaining in all of London.
